Witrynae1.1i = cos 1.1 + i sin 1.1. e1.1i = 0.45 + 0.89 i (to 2 decimals) Note: we are using radians, not degrees. The answer is a combination of a Real and an Imaginary Number, which together is called a Complex Number. WitrynaThe real number a is written as a+0i a + 0 i in complex form. Similarly, any imaginary number can be expressed as a complex number. By making a =0 a = 0, any imaginary number bi b i can be written as 0+bi 0 + b i in complex form. Write 83.6 83.6 as a complex number. Write −3i − 3 i as a complex number.
